For the first time, I went to BKB kitchen which is a hidden place & is located at Al Quoz Dubai.
Under one roof they have 3 different Restaurant’s are there . they have different cuisines available there. BKB stands for bhai Kadai Biryani and it is said that they have India’s Best traditional biryani . They have good customer service available over the phone because my husband always ordered from BKB at the lunch time in their office.
The food was excellent & the staff was so kind & the lady who works there was really hospitable & down to earth friendly which also gives an amazing aura about the restaurant.
What i tried there??
Mutton dum biryani which was really yummy & amazing in taste & the mutton was completely tenderized and the quantity was enough for 2. Along with this they served brinjal curry, onion raita, boiled egg & gulab jamun.
Chicken lollypop , this was amazing & i really liked it , the taste of these lollipops are yummy bcoz all the spices were mixed in it very well, chicken was completely tender , soft & juicy.
Overall i had a great experienced over there.thankyou so much...
